What to Look For Before Buying

Selecting a sewing machine for knitted fabric starts with control and knit-friendly operation. Because knits snag easily, pairing the machine with correct ball-point needles matters as much as the machine itself. Choose needle size based on knit weight and stretch level.

Confirm power and control style match the repair scale and workspace.

Check Match stitch control to knit repair size

For short hems and small fixes, a handheld mending tool can work quickly. For more consistent knit seams, prefer a mini electric model with multiple stitches and adjustable controls. Foot pedal operation often improves steadiness on curves and hems. Always test on scrap knit before sewing on the final garment.

Keep stitch length conservative to reduce puckering on stretch fabrics.

Value Buy the right ball-point needle size for knits

Ball-point needles help prevent snags and holes by gliding between knit fibers. Use smaller sizes like 80/12 for lighter jersey and larger sizes like 90/14 for medium-weight knits. If skipped stitches occur, switch to a jersey ball-point needle rather than forcing the same needle.

Keep a spare pack so needles can be replaced regularly during knit projects. Verify needle system compatibility with the machine.

Rating Use product details as a performance proxy

When ratings are unavailable, feature specificity becomes the best guide. Look for stated stitch counts, speed options, and clear needle or fabric thickness notes. Included accessories reduce friction for beginners and improve real usability. Consider whether the product clearly states limitations, such as lightweight-only operation.

Strong knit suitability usually includes ball-point needles or knit-focused sewing claims.

Verify Confirm compatibility before committing

Check needle system numbers and point type, especially for stretch and jersey applications. For handheld machines, confirm whether included needles match knit needs or whether separate ball-point needles are required. Verify power options such as AC adapter versus batteries, and follow cautions about not mixing power sources.

If the machine claims fabric thickness limits, start below that limit when sewing stretchy knits. When in doubt, run a short seam test and adjust thread tension.

Frequently Asked Questions

Do handheld sewing machines work on knitted fabric?

Handheld machines can handle small knit repairs when paired with ball-point needles. They usually excel at hems, quick seam reinforcement, and temporary basting. For thick stretch knits or long seams, a stitch-capable mini electric machine often provides better control and consistency.

Always test on scrap knit to confirm stitch formation and prevent puckering.

What needle type prevents holes and skipped stitches on knits?

Ball-point jersey needles are designed to glide between knit fibers and reduce punctures. They also help lower skipped stitches on jersey and some stretch fabrics. Standard universal needles may work on some knits, but ball-point designs typically perform better for clean results.

Select needle size based on knit weight to balance smooth feeding and control.

How do needle sizes like 80/12 and 90/14 affect knit sewing?

Size 80/12 typically suits lighter jersey and finer stretch fabrics. Size 90/14 generally suits medium-weight knits and thicker knit layers. Using a needle that is too small can lead to poor feeding or skipped stitches, while a needle that is too large can create visible holes.

Choose based on fabric thickness and run a short test seam.

Should AC power and battery power run at the same time on mini machines?

Most mini machines require using only one power mode at a time. Mixing power sources can risk motor damage, depending on the model design. Follow the included precautions and stick to either the AC adapter or the specified battery setup.

If power consistency matters, AC usually maintains steadier output for longer knit sessions.

Do SINGER needle systems matter for compatibility?

Yes, needle systems affect mechanical fit, so using the wrong system can cause poor stitching or even safety issues. Listings often include the needle system number, such as 2020 or 2045. Confirm your sewing machine’s accepted needle system before buying replacements.

After installing a correct needle, test on scrap knit to dial in stitch settings if needed.
